Understanding Hair Transplant Surgery
Hair transplant surgery is a cosmetic surgical procedure that restores hair growth in areas affected by hair thinning or baldness. The procedure works by transplanting healthy hair follicles from a donor area of the scalp to areas where hair growth has been lost.
The donor region usually includes hair follicles located at the back or sides of the scalp, which are genetically resistant to hair loss. These follicles are carefully extracted and implanted into the recipient area.
Hair transplant surgery is widely used to treat various hair loss conditions, including:
- Male pattern baldness
- Female pattern hair thinning
- Receding hairline
- Crown baldness
- Beard hair loss
- Eyebrow thinning
- Scalp scars
- Burn-related hair loss
- Trauma-related hair loss
- Previously failed hair transplant procedures
Because hair transplantation requires microsurgical precision and an understanding of scalp anatomy, doctors must undergo specialized training through professional hair transplant workshops and courses.

Key Hair Transplant Techniques Taught in Workshops
Professional hair transplant workshops teach the modern techniques used in hair restoration surgery.
Follicular Unit Extraction (FUE)
FUE is the most widely used hair transplant technique today. Individual follicular units are extracted from the donor area using micro-punch tools and implanted into areas affected by hair loss.
Advantages of FUE include:
- Minimal scarring
- Faster healing
- Natural hair growth patterns
- High graft survival rates
- Ability to harvest body hair when needed
Because of its advantages, FUE is considered the gold standard in modern hair transplant surgery.
Direct Hair Implantation (DHI)
Direct Hair Implantation is an advanced implantation technique that uses specialized implanter pens to place follicles directly into the scalp.
Benefits include:
- Greater control over hair direction
- High-density hair implantation
- Reduced graft handling
- Improved precision
Some workshops include demonstrations of DHI as part of advanced hair transplant training.
Sapphire Blade Technique
Certain clinics use sapphire blades for creating recipient sites. These ultra-sharp blades allow precise incisions that improve healing and graft placement.

Step-by-Step Hair Transplant Surgical Procedure
Hair transplant workshops teach doctors the entire surgical workflow.
Patient Consultation
The doctor evaluates hair loss patterns, scalp condition, and donor hair density.
Hairline Design
A natural hairline is designed according to facial structure and patient expectations.
Donor Area Preparation
Hair follicles are harvested from the donor region using micro-surgical instruments.
Follicular Unit Extraction
Individual grafts are carefully extracted from the donor area.
Graft Preservation
Extracted follicles are stored in specialized solutions to maintain viability.
Recipient Site Creation
Tiny incisions are created to determine the direction and density of hair growth.
Graft Implantation
Hair follicles are implanted into the prepared recipient sites.
Post-Operative Care
Patients receive instructions for recovery, medications, and scalp care.
Learning this process step by step is a central part of hair transplant workshops for doctors.
